Creating Alarm Masking Rules in Batches
Function
This API is used to create alarm masking rules in batches.
URI
PUT /v2/{project_id}/notification-masks
|
Parameter |
Mandatory |
Type |
Description |
|---|---|---|---|
|
project_id |
Yes |
String |
Definition Project ID. It is used to specify the project that an asset belongs to. You can query the assets of a project by project ID. You can obtain the project ID from the API or console. For details, see Obtaining a Project ID. Constraints N/A Range 1 to 64 characters Default Value N/A |

|
Parameter |
Mandatory |
Type |
Description |
|---|---|---|---|
|
mask_name |
No |
String |
Definition Masking rule name. Constraints N/A Range The value allows 1 to 64 characters. It can only contain letters, digits, hyphens (-), and underscores (_). Default Value N/A |
|
relation_type |
Yes |
String |
Definition Method for masking alarm notifications or calculation. Constraints N/A Range The value allows 1 to 32 characters and can only be:
Default Value N/A |
|
relation_ids |
Yes |
Array of strings |
Alarm rule or alarm policy ID. If you set relation_type to ALARM_RULE, set this parameter to the ID of the masked alarm rule. If you set relation_type to RESOURCE_POLICY_NOTIFICATION or RESOURCE_POLICY_ALARM, set this parameter to the ID of the masked alarm policy. |
|
resources |
No |
Array of Resource objects |
Associated resource. It is required when you set relation_type to RESOURCE, RESOURCE_POLICY_NOTIFICATION, or RESOURCE_POLICY_ALARM. |
|
metric_names |
No |
Array of strings |
Name of the associated metric. This parameter is optional when relation_type is set to RESOURCE. If this parameter is left blank, the masking rule will be applied to all metrics of the resource. |
|
product_metrics |
No |
Array of ProductMetric objects |
Metric information when the masking rule is applied by cloud product. |
|
resource_level |
No |
String |
dimension indicates the sub-dimension, and product indicates the cloud product. |
|
product_name |
No |
String |
Cloud product name specified when Cloud product is selected for Resource Level. |
|
mask_type |
Yes |
String |
Definition Masking type. Constraints N/A Range The value can be:
Default Value N/A |
|
start_date |
No |
String |
Definition Masking start date. Constraints N/A Range The value contains 10 characters and is in the yyyy-MM-dd format. Default Value N/A |
|
start_time |
No |
String |
Definition Masking start time. Constraints N/A Range The value contains eight characters in the HH:mm:ss format. Default Value N/A |
|
end_date |
No |
String |
Definition Masking end date. Constraints N/A Range The value contains 10 characters and is in the yyyy-MM-dd format. Default Value N/A |
|
end_time |
No |
String |
Definition Masking end time. Constraints N/A Range The value contains eight characters in the HH:mm:ss format. Default Value N/A |
|
effective_timezone |
No |
String |
Definition Time zone, for example, GMT-08:00, GMT+08:00, or GMT+0:00. Constraints N/A Range 1 to 16 characters Default Value N/A |
|
Parameter |
Mandatory |
Type |
Description |
|---|---|---|---|
|
namespace |
Yes |
String |
Definition Namespace of a service. For details about the namespace of each service, see Namespaces. Constraints N/A Range The value is in the service.item format. The values of service and item must be a string, starting with a letter and containing only digits (0–9), letters (case-insensitive), and underscores (_). The value must contain 3 to 32 characters. Default Value N/A |
|
dimensions |
Yes |
Array of ResourceDimension objects |
Definition Resource dimension information. Constraints A maximum of four dimensions are allowed. |
|
Parameter |
Mandatory |
Type |
Description |
|---|---|---|---|
|
name |
Yes |
String |
Definition Dimension of a resource. For example, the dimension of an ECS can be instance_id. A maximum of four dimensions are supported. For the metric dimension of each resource, see Service Metric Dimensions. Constraints N/A Range The value starts with a letter and allows 1 to 32 characters. It can contain letters, digits, underscores (_), and hyphens (-). Default Value N/A |
|
value |
Yes |
String |
Definition Resource dimension value, which is an instance ID, for example, 4270ff17-aba3-4138-89fa-820594c39755. Constraints N/A Range 1 to 256 characters Default Value N/A |
|
Parameter |
Mandatory |
Type |
Description |
|---|---|---|---|
|
dimension_name |
Yes |
String |
Definition Metric dimensions when the masking rule is applied by cloud product. Constraints N/A Range The value contains 0 to 128 characters. Multiple dimensions are separated by commas (,). Default Value N/A |
|
metric_name |
Yes |
String |
Definition Metric name of a resource. For details about the metrics of each service, see Service Metric Names. Constraints N/A Range The value must start with a letter and can only contain digits, letters, underscores (_), and hyphens (-). It allows 1 to 96 characters. For example, the ECS metric cpu_util indicates the CPU usage of an ECS. The DDS metric mongo001_command_ps indicates the command execution frequency. Default Value N/A |

Example Requests
{
"mask_name" : "mn_test",
"relation_type" : "ALARM_RULE",
"relation_ids" : [ "al123232232341232132" ],
"resources" : [ {
"namespace" : "SYS.ECS",
"dimensions" : [ {
"name" : "instance_id",
"value" : "4270ff17-aba3-4138-89fa-820594c39755"
} ]
} ],
"mask_type" : "START_END_TIME",
"start_date" : "2022-11-09 16:37:24",
"start_time" : "HH:mm:ss",
"end_date" : "2022-12-09 16:37:24",
"end_time" : "HH:mm:ss"
}
Example Responses
Status code: 201
Notification masking rules created.
{
"relation_ids" : [ "al123232232341232132" ],
"notification_mask_id" : "nm123232232341232132"
}
